Cities & Cultures Books For 4-Year-Old Kids

Books about cities and cultures for 4-year-olds introduce some of the traditions that shape communities around the world. Special foods, holiday celebrations and local customs show the activities that bring people together.

Families and educators can use these books to start conversations about communities, traditions and everyday life. They provide an accessible introduction to the wider world.

4-year-olds can learn that cities and cultures vary from place to place. They may discover different foods, celebrations, homes and ways of getting around.

Books about cities and cultures support classroom and family reading by creating opportunities for discussion. Children often enjoy comparing what they see in the books with their own experiences.
